The 1st step when planning an outdoor wedding is determining how much time the guest list is. This will define the list of appropriate locations to the people big enough to support your family and friends. Consider whether you would like the reception in the same location as the marriage ceremony. If you do, you may need a larger space in order that people can certainly mingle high will be room for the caterers.
Consider Unusual Locations When Planning an Outdoor Wedding
Don't limit yourself to obvious locations much like the botanical gardens (although they are certainly lovely!). You can also visit local museums, which frequently have beautifully landscaped inner courtyards, and historical homes. Many historical homes have elegant formal gardens or cottage gardens which can be perfect for an outdoor wedding. If you want something casual, the seaside wedding is lovely, and you also need not live near an ocean places like Lake Erie and Michigan frequently have beaches to got married on the sandy shores.
Logistics are Crucial When Planning an Outdoor Wedding
Visit every place you're interested in and check these critical indicators: Is there enough room for the guests? Is the entry to the location easy even for elderly or handicapped guests? Is there enough parking for all close to the ceremony site? Is there an alternate location nearby which will be available in the event the weather conditions are bad?
